In today's digital age, social networking has become an integral part of our lives. It has revolutionized the way we connect and interact with others, shaping our society in profound ways. This article explores the impact of social networking on various aspects of our lives.

Firstly, social networking has transformed the way we communicate. Platforms like Facebook, Twitter, and Instagram have made it easier than ever to stay connected with friends, family, and colleagues. We can share updates, photos, and videos instantly, bridging the geographical gaps between us. Social networking has also given rise to new forms of communication, such as messaging apps and video calls, enabling real-time interactions regardless of the distance.

Moreover, social networking has played a crucial role in fostering communities and promoting inclusivity. Online groups and forums allow individuals with shared interests, hobbies, or backgrounds to come together, forming virtual communities where they can exchange knowledge, support one another, and create meaningful connections. These communities provide a sense of belonging and empowerment, especially for those who may feel isolated in their offline lives.

Additionally, social networking has had a significant impact on business and entrepreneurship. Platforms like LinkedIn have simplified the process of professional networking, enabling individuals to showcase their skills, find job opportunities, and connect with industry experts. Social media marketing has become a powerful tool for businesses to reach and engage with their target audience, driving brand awareness and customer loyalty. Entrepreneurs can leverage social networking platforms to launch and promote their startups, expanding their reach beyond traditional marketing channels.

However, the rise of social networking has also raised concerns regarding privacy and mental health. With increased sharing of personal information online, users face risks such as identity theft and cyberbullying. Social media platforms have been criticized for their handling of user data and privacy breaches. Moreover, excessive use of social networking has been linked to feelings of loneliness, depression, and anxiety. The constant comparison to others' curated lives can lead to negative self-perception and a sense of inadequacy.
